@Mack1217 do you already have companion installed and running? The getting started page is a really good resource for setting up connections and then buttons are how commands are executed. Beyond that you need to have an IP set on your mixer (static IP is preferred) and then add an X32 module connection in companion.
image Buttons can execute however many actions you want. I don't use scenes so not 100% sure to the extent they're currently supported in the module. There's a load console scene, but not sure the effect of that. Hope that helps get you started and welcome to the community.
